As the conventional Ombudsman, his major function is to foster good administration. This function is
implemented by the Good Governance (GG) team through the investigation of the administrative actions
of public authorities to ensure that their actions are lawful, reasonable and fair.
Our team works in an independent, impartial and objective way to resolve complaints and to address
systemic problems in order to improve the quality and standard of Samoan public administration.
We are currently a two man team – Director Good Governance, Principal Investigation Officer. We are
excited though that there will be an addition to our team in the coming financial year - Senior Investigation
Officer.
We are responsible for most government ministries and public enterprises. Authorities vested with
statutory law enforcement powers are accountable to the Special Investigations Unit (SIU).
We can make investigations on:
receiving a complaint;
our own initiative (often called 'own motion');
referrals from the Prime Minister or a parliamentary committee.
